Chad Dollar to Cincinnati as Assistant Coach Confirmed by Chad Brendel at BCJ
(04-27-2021 02:52 PM)GameTime_21 Wrote:  Thanks. I have confirmed Georgia assistant Chad Dollar will be joining Miller’s staff...




This is a huge get. Chad Dollar has been an assistant for Georgia since 2018, and previously worked under Bruce Pearl at Auburn, Brian Gregory at Georgia Tech and USF, Gregg Marshall at Wichita State, and John Brady at LSU and Arkansas State. Big-time recruiter.

To add, Chad Dollar is the brother of Cameron Dollar (played on the '95 UCLA championship team), a USF alum, and is a coach's son from Atlanta with deep recruiting ties in the south -- especially in talent-rich Georgia. He was one of the recruiters for Anthony Edwards, as well as 4 additional 4-star players at Georgia over the past 3 years.
